Low-Maintenance Options for Shelf Displays
For plants that don’t need much, think about succulents or air plants. They need little water and care.
- Succulents: Great for places with little sunlight.
- Air Plants: Need no soil and very little water.
- Pothos: Simple to care for and works well in many light conditions.

Bathroom Plant Displays: Serenity in Humid Spaces
Turning your bathroom into a peaceful oasis is simpler than you might think. The right plants can make it happen. Bathroom plants love humid air, making them perfect for your decor.
Choosing the Right Plants for your bathroom is key. Some plants do better in humid spaces than others. Think about orchids, ferns, and bamboo palms. They not only handle humidity well but also bring greenery to your bathroom.
- Orchids
- Ferns
- Bamboo Palm

To make your bathroom serene, think about the light and temperature. Most plants need bright, indirect light and temperatures between 65-75°F. By picking the right plants and conditions, you can improve your bathroom’s feel and enjoy the perks of indoor plants.
Rhythmic Repetition in Plant Arrangements
Repetition is a key element in design, and it shines in plant arrangements. Rhythmic repetition uses similar elements like plants, containers, or textures in a pattern. This creates a beautiful and harmonious look.
Using rhythmic repetition in indoor plant styling makes spaces feel connected and calm. It helps guide the eye, making the space feel dynamic yet peaceful. This is great for big rooms or those with high ceilings, where a single piece might get lost.

The houseplants aesthetic from rhythmic repetition can really change a room’s feel. It adds visual interest and helps create a calming atmosphere. This promotes positive plant vibes. You can use many plants or just one, as long as it looks balanced and harmonious.
To use rhythmic repetition well, think about the size, texture, and color of your plants and containers. Try different patterns, like mixing big and small plants or using the same color. This will help you get the look you want in your indoor plant styling.
